Abstract

The invention discloses a programmable cascade CIC decimation filter, which belongs to the field of digital down conversion and comprises a cascade integrator comb decimation filter and a programmable control module. The cascaded integrator comb decimation filter comprises six parts, namely an encoder, an integrator, a decimator, a comb-shaped device, a combiner and a cutting device. The data input end of the programmable cascade CIC decimation filter is connected with the encoder; the output end of the encoder is connected with the input end of the integrator; the output end of the integrator is connected with the input end of the decimator; the output end of the decimator is connected with the input end of the comb-shaped device; the output end of the comb-shaped device is connected with the input end of the combiner; the output end of the combiner is connected with the input end of the cutting device; and the clock output end of the programmable control module is connected with the clock input ends of the encoder, the integrator, the decimator, the comb-shaped device and the combiner.

Description

technical field [0001] The invention relates to the technical field of digital down-conversion, in particular to a programmable cascaded CIC decimation filter. Background technique [0002] In a wireless communication network, DDC (Digital Down Converter, digital down conversion) technology is to down-sample an intermediate frequency digital signal with a high data rate to an intermediate frequency signal with a low data rate. It is widely used in the fields of satellite communication, mobile communication, radar detection and broadcast communication. [0003] DDC mixes the intermediate frequency signal with the carrier signal generated by the oscillator. After mixing, the center spectrum of the signal is moved to the low frequency, and then restored to the original signal through decimation and filtering.
